Cron jobs
Run any command on a fixed schedule reliably and easily.
Dockerfiles
Host virtually anything with custom Dockerfiles.
Private Services
Run internal services on a private network with ease.
PostgreSQL
Fully managed databases with automated backups.
Redis
Fully managed in-memory storage with live metrics.
